The biggest problem on a built FI'd Z is the 0 part of the 0-60. With our stock FD your biggest problem will be traction. To have a 3.8 0-6 you must hook up relatively well and you would do better with less boost than more. From 0-100 a built Z will blow all of them away. Even 30 -60.

To get good 0-60 times spend good money on tires, camber of your rear tires, springs that are soft enough to allow a weight transfer to the rear tires and a TT kit running around 9psi. You will be at 3.8 easily with the right suspension.
